Paan Kulfi at The Great Kebab Factory

Amazing Paan Kulfi. It has the creamy cardamon character of a kulfi with a refreshing twist of betel leaf. A wonderful delight after a meal to cool things down inside in a tasty way. And the only place in Dhaka that serves this is The Great Kebab Factory.

Manakish

There is a new dish in the city. And it is called 'Manakish'!



 Manakish is a fragrant bread based dish, that is generously topped with herbs. The moment it pops out of the oven being baked, makes its presence felt with the aroma that just makes one tempted to dig in. 
The only place in the city that serves Manakish right now is the Yellow Flames in Metro Kitchens.




Ramen at Peking Kitchen from Metro Kitchens Food Court

Chicken Ramen from Peking Kitchen at Metro Kitchen, Abdus Sobhan Dhali Bari.




This is a Ramen that gives wrong impression of the actual dish. Unmatched by what is displayed in the photo, this dish lacks all the essence of ramen, and would correctly be just a noodle soup. Quite disappointing for a Tk270 worth dish that is called Chicken Ramen, but has sparingly added pop chicken sized pieces, which were peppered, crumbed and fried before making it to the ramen.

CiGusta Bangladesh

CiGusta Bangladesh is another Pizza franchise. They originate in Italy.

Their pizzas are quite different from any other pizza in the city, and what makes them different is the sauce. The sauce has the tartness of the tomatoes and quite garlicy, while there is very little note of herbs used. You can see those herbs, but the sharpness of the tomatoes and overpowering garlic masked their flavour. This is very much an Italian style sauce except that it lacks the felt presence of oregano and basil. What I got to know is that they modified the original recipe here believing they have made it tastier, but I kind of doubt that.







The base was just perfect. It was thin and authentically Italian. It is a little crunchy without becoming a biscuity base like another Italian restaurant here that serves wood oven pizzas. It tastes much like a salted cracker and forms a good balance with the generous topping of the cheese.
However, this pizza which is called the Meat Supreme probably is full of tasty chicken chunks, but very few pepperonis, which are tucked under the cheese here. 




The strawberry gelato was strongly sour and sweet, but in a good way. However, the texture disappoints me. It could also have been because I was served in the last hour of service. So they probably started freezing the gelatos by then to store them for the next day. This gelato in my cup was stiff instead of being smooth. 



If you love chocolate, the dark and milk chocolate gelatos are truly amazing here.


It might seem like a good place to hangout, but the light intensity on the table and the wavelengths make it quite uncomfortable to sit, and the greenish stint does no good. Otherwise, the servers were very humble and gracious.

Puran Dhaka Lalbagh






This is at Royal Restaurant in Lalbagh. There is half grilled chicken kebab, chicken hariyali kebab and the drink everyone talks about here, the PISTA BADAM ER SHERBET.
The hariyali kebab was smoky, and mild in terms of being spicy. It was wonderfully tender and nicely complemented the butter naan. However, this isn't the best chicken hariyali I had in the city, because it is a little dry. Yet the hariyali was very pleasing to the palates and stomach.
The grilled kebab was definitely put on coal for a couple of minutes and you can tell that once you dig into it. The smoky flavour is mild, and to be fair, this was not that great a kebab here. Apart from the smoky taste, there was nothing to tell about it.
The PISTA BADAM ER SHERBET certainly is the hero in this place. The chilled fragrant thick milky drink is very delightful as it courses down. You can detect the aroma of rose, and as you sip through, the milk coats your palates and soothes everything in. This is a drink for the Royals, and if you want to feel royal, this is a drink to surely make you feel that way.
Royal these days has become over-hyped. They are not that great, but not bad in my books either. If I am in Lalbagh Urdu Road, probably this is the place I will keep going to for meals, but not make an effort to travel that far for grilled chicken and hariyali kebab when I know places who serve them better.
